Intel Core 2 Duo E8200 EU80570PJ0676M (BX80570E8200 / BXC80570E8200)


Specifications

General information
TypeCPU / Microprocessor
Market segmentDesktop
FamilyIntel Core 2 Duo
Model number  ? E8200
CPU part numbersEU80570PJ0676M is an OEM/tray microprocessor
BX80570E8200 is a boxed microprocessor
BXC80570E8200 is a boxed microprocessor
BX80570E8200A is a boxed microprocessor
Frequency (MHz)  ? 2667
Bus speed (MHz)  ? 1333
Clock multiplier  ? 8
Package775-land Flip-Chip Land Grid Array (FC-LGA8)
1.48" x 1.48" (3.75 cm x 3.75 cm)
SocketSocket 775 (LGA775)
Introduction dateJan 7, 2008
Price at introduction$163

Architecture / Microarchitecture
MicroarchitectureCore
Processor core  ? Wolfdale
Core steppings  ? A1 (QZRN)
C0 (SLAPP)
CPUID10676 (SLAPP)
Manufacturing process0.045 micron
Data width64 bit
The number of cores2
The number of threads2
Floating Point UnitIntegrated
Level 1 cache size  ? 2 x 32 KB instruction caches
2 x 32 KB data caches
Level 2 cache size  ? shared 8-way set associative 6 MB
MultiprocessingUniprocessor

Electrical/Thermal parameters
V core (V)  ? 0.85 - 1.3625
Minimum/Maximum operating temperature (°C)  ? 5 - 72.4
Minimum/Maximum power dissipation (W)  ? 6 (TDP in Deeper Sleep mode) / 100.31
Thermal Design Power (W)  ? 65
 
Notes on Intel EU80570PJ0676M
  • Binary compatible with 32-bit x86 software
  • Bus frequency is 333 MHz. Because the processor uses Quad Data Rate bus the effective bus speed is 1333 MHz

power saving & less fan noise

2008-02-12 17:19:35
Posted by: malc from the UK

please can someone tell me if a cpu such as this one can be under-clocked ?

just so that the computer can be run with lower fan rpm and therefore less noise ?

thanks

Response: I think they cannot be underclocked, but I may be mistaken. Please post the question in the forum.

Re: power saving & less fan noise

2008-02-29 06:25:36
Posted by: tthat guy

Yes they can be underclocked. With mine the multiplier switches between 6 and 8x depending on how much load the system is under so it basically underlocks to 2Ghz when you're not doing much.

But if you want, yes you can underclock it more than that by lowering the FSB and it'll work fine. You probably won’t see much benefit though because this is a very efficient CPU. I think mine uses about 5watts when idle. If you’re worried about noise just buy a better heatsink, the one I use is about 4 times bigger than the stock one.

Underclocking

2008-07-08 09:19:31
Posted by: lexluthermiester

All Core2/CoreQuad CPU's can be underclocked. Reducing the multiplyer is a valid method. Reducing the FSB is the other.
